CI note — Morrow inventory reconciliation job. Failing since Tuesday: mismatch count exceeds threshold because the warehouse feed shifted to half-hourly drops. Not a data bug. Fix: widened the comparison window, re-ran, green. Threshold alert silenced until the feed config lands. Rollback not needed. Green run reference follows below.

build token for kahop-yafof: htk21_5a995f047b538db58c4a4

Subject: Memtrace cut-over complete

Team,

Cut-over to Memtrace v2 for GPU memory profiling finished last night. Old v1 agents are disabled; any tickets referencing v1 dashboards should be closed as resolved-by-migration. Sampling overhead is now under 2% and allocation traces include kernel names. Known gap: profiles older than 30 days were not migrated. Point customers at the v2 docs for setup questions. For reference when troubleshooting, the agent now runs with the following configuration.

settings of bagaf-bawip:
[aldax]
port = 5000
region = south-4
host = aldax.brasklabs.corp
team = brivan
timeout_ms = 2000
retries = 2

## Cold starts — Fenwick handlers

Fenwick serverless handlers cold-start in 3–8s; the invoice parser is worst due to its ML model load. Symptoms: p99 latency spikes after deploys or traffic lulls. Mitigation: pre-warmer pings every 4 min via the Larkspur scheduler — verify it's enabled before escalating. Do not raise provisioned concurrency without approval; it burns the Quartzline budget fast. If cold starts persist past 10 min post-deploy, check for failed warmer cron runs. Warmer config and thresholds are documented on the following page.

wiki page, kahog-hahig: https://vault.zemvargrid.internal/display/deploy/repo/settings/merge_requests/job/settings/6f3b933774dbc5320a4daa18